Deputy Commissioner of Public Health

The New York State Department of Health is seeking a Deputy Commissioner of Public Health to provide leadership and policy direction to various health centers and divisions. The role involves overseeing public health programs, identifying statewide health trends, and implementing initiatives to improve health outcomes for New Yorkers.

Responsibilities

Provide leadership, policy direction, and oversight to the Center for Community Health, Center for Environmental Health, Division of Public Health Infrastructure, and other organizational units within the Department of Health's Office of Public Health
Provide direct health services and evaluate local government health delivery activities
Identify statewide public health trends, issues, and problems which pose a high risk to New York State's citizens, such as exposure to toxic materials and communicable diseases, and develop and implement programs to ameliorate risks
Conduct pure and applied health research
Protect and promote healthy lifestyles, and overall health and well-being for all New Yorkers through oversight of public health programs built on a foundation of health equity

Required

Bachelor's degree and eleven years of progressively responsible professional experience in public health, including experience successfully developing, delivering, and overseeing comprehensive programs that address current and emerging public health issues
Six of the eleven years must have been at a managerial level with decision-making and oversight responsibility for multiple public health programs
A master's degree or JD may substitute for one year of the progressively responsible professional experience
A Ph.D. may substitute for two years of the progressively responsible professional experience
Possession of a license to practice medicine in New York State, board certification in a medical specialty, and either a master's degree in public health or two years of experience in a public health program

Preferred

Demonstrated experience implementing public health programs built on a foundation of health equity that effectively address and eliminate health disparities, and help people achieve optimal physical, mental, and social well-being
Demonstrated experience developing, implementing, and delivering innovative programs that address emerging public health needs, build program capacity, and increase public health emergency response capabilities
Demonstrated experience successfully effectuating overarching strategic planning, workforce planning and change management functions for cross-functional public health programs
Demonstrated experience serving as a member of an executive leadership team, successfully collaborating across programs to achieve the mission, vision and values of an organization
